Tyler Perry's A Madea Family Funeral is a 2019 American comedy film written, directed, and produced by Tyler Perry. It is the tenth and final installment of the Madea film series, and stars Perry in several roles, including as the titular character, as well as Cassi Davis and Patrice Lovely. The plot follows Madea and her friends as they must set up an unexpected funeral during a family get-together in Georgia.

The film was released in the United States on March 1, 2019. The film received negative reviews from critics and has grossed over $73 million worldwide, making it the third-highest-grossing Madea film.

Plot

The film opens with the children of Vianne and Anthony are planning their surprise 40th wedding anniversary at their home. Madea, Joe, Brian, Aunt Bam, and Hattie travel to backwoods Georgia for the anniversary party; after dealing with a maniac and rude police officer, the group arrives at their hotel where they catch Anthony in the act with Renee, Vianne’s best friend.

Anthony’s son A.J. was also having an affair in the next room with his brother Jesse’s fiancé Gia, Anthony suffered a heart attack from his activity with Renee and is rushed to the hospital where he is pronounced dead. The rest of family doesn’t know how Anthony died except for Madea’s group and A.J. Renee and A.J. blackmail each other to keep their secrets hidden and since A.J mostly blames Renee for his father’s death and affair.

Vianne wants Madea to plan Anthony’s funeral in two days, which makes everyone suspicious. At the funeral home, the undertaker (who gives the ladies a creepy tone) lets Madea, Bam, and Hattie know that the casket can’t close due to Anthony’s erection and he also died with a smile on his face. At the funeral, numerous mistresses from Anthony’s past show up (which makes Vianne visibly upset) and the service lasts for hours until Anthony’s casket abruptly opens (due to his erection, again). At the repass, A.J. drunkenly reveals Anthony and Renee’s affair, while Renee also exposes A.J.’s affair with Gia, which makes his wife Carol (A.J. also been disrespected towards her all weekend) finally decide it’s time to leave him. This causes a fight between A.J. and Jesse. Vianne tearfully reveals that Anthony had been cheating for years and she only stayed with him to protect her family but now she realizes it’s time to live for herself. The film ends with Vianne happily wishing the family luck as she leaves to go with Roy (Mike Tyson) to Las Vegas.

Production

Filming took place at Tyler Perry Studios in Atlanta for one week in 2017. In this movie Tyler Perry plays a new character named Heathrow, Madea and Joe's brother, a Vietnam War veteran.[4]

Release

The film was released in theatres in the United States on March 1, 2019 by Lionsgate, after originally scheduled for release in the fall of 2018.[5]

Lionsgate released a trailer for the film on October 31, 2018.

Reception

Box office

In the United States and Canada, A Madea Family Funeral was released alongside Greta, and was projected to gross $18–20{{nbsp}}million from 2,442 theaters in its opening weekend.[6] It made $1.1 million from Thursday night previews, a record for the Madea films, as well as one of the highest of Perry's career. It went on to debut to $27.1 million, finishing second at the box office behind holdover The Hidden World and marking the third-best opening of the series.[7] In its second weekend the film dropped 53% to $12.5 million, finishing third behind newcomer Captain Marvel and How to Train Your Dragon, and then made $8.1 million in its third weekend, finishing fifth.[8][9]

Critical response

On review aggregator Rotten Tomatoes, the film holds an approval rating of 13% based on 31 reviews, with an average rating of 3.79/10. The website's critical consensus reads, "A lackluster conclusion to Tyler Perry's long-running franchise, A Madea Family Funeral proves saying goodbye can be painful for all the wrong reasons."[10] On Metacritic, the film has a weighted average score of 39 out of 100, based on 11 critics, indicating "generally unfavorable reviews".[11] Audiences polled by CinemaScore gave the film an average grade of "A-" on an A+ to F scale, while those at PostTrak gave it a 4 out of 5 stars and a 67% "definite recommend".[7]

For the A.V. Club, Ignatiy Vishnevetsky rated the film D+, summing up the film franchise by writing, "The films are inane, sloppy, tone-deaf, moralizing, and have no sense of quality control, but there’s nothing quite like them."[12]
